JAMES D. ‘BUTCH’ CAUDILL

January 28, 2022

James D. “Butch” Caudill, 76, passed away Monday, January 24, 2022 at Norton Community Hospital. He was born and raised in Norton, Va.

He served one tour of active duty in the navy from August 13, 1964 to August 12, 1968.  He was a member of the naval reserve from August 13, 1968 to August 12, 1970.  He moved to Big Stone Gap after he returned from the navy when he met and married his wife Brenda. James was captain of the BSG Volunteer Rescue Squad and president of the Big Stone Gap Little League for many years.  He was a founding member of Spirit and Truth Worship Center.
